Ripe melon, honeyed stone fruits, and spicy oak notes emerge from the 2019 Chardonnay Sonoma Valley, a classic, medium to full-bodied, layered, rounded Chardonnay that stays pure, balanced, and lengthy. Another impressive wine from this estate, it should evolve for 3-5 years, probably longer.

The 2019 Chardonnay Myrna shows just how compelling the vintage is for white wines. Lemon oil, white flowers, chalk and mint give the 2019 a brilliant upper register that almost comes as a surprise once the wine shows its superb depth and persistence. This highly expressive, nuanced Chardonnay has a lot going on and plenty to offer
